T Rowe Price
, the global asset manager, has appointed Tammy McPherson as senior relationship manager.

McPherson, who joined the group this month, will help drive institutional client engagement in the UK and Ireland – working closely with Andrew Skeat and Paul Gallagher and T Rowe Price’s EMEA consultant relations team.

Prior to joining T. Rowe Price, McPherson led the UK institutional team at Lombard Odier. She has also held a number of institutional relations roles at Aviva Investors.
